Abstract

Speaking anxiety remains a persistent challenge for preservice EFL teachers, yet its manifestation within teaching practicum has received limited contextual investigation. This qualitative study explores the factors shaping English-speaking anxiety among ten preservice teachers at UIN Mahmud Yunus Batusangkar. Data were generated through semi-structured interviews, reflective journals, and field notes and analysed using Braun and Clarke’s thematic analysis. The findings reveal that speaking anxiety emerges from the interaction of internal and external factors rather than isolated linguistic deficiencies. Internal sources include linguistic insecurity, fear of negative evaluation, low teaching self-confidence, and inadequate pedagogical preparation, while external pressures stem from evaluative audiences, sociocultural norms, and unpredictable classroom conditions during practicum. By conceptualizing speaking anxiety as an ecological and contextually situated phenomenon, this study extends the predominantly cognitive and psychological literature on foreign language anxiety and demonstrates how sociocultural and practicum-specific conditions jointly shape preservice teachers’ experiences. The findings contribute to teacher education by highlighting the importance of integrating linguistic support, psychologically safe feedback practices, and scaffolded practicum experiences to foster professional confidence and communicative resilience.
